Mawra and Urwa Hocane:



Both the Hocane sisters started their careers as theatre artists and then VJs at ARY Musik. Both then went on to work in notable Pakistani dramas before moving into the film world. Mawra made her film debut with the Bollywood movie ‘Sanam Teri Kasam’. Urwa on the other hand made her debut with the Pakistani comedy film ‘Na Maloom Afraad’. Unlike her sister, Urwa declined a role in Bollywood’s ‘Azhar’, saying that she did not intend to do bold scenes.

Syra, Alishba and Palwasha Yousaf:



The trio begin their careers as VJ’s and then proceeded to work on many dramas. The sisters have worked together on various occasions. Syra and Alishba worked together on the set of ‘Tanhaiyan Naye Silsilay’. Palwasha worked with her sister Alishba in the reality show ‘Desi Kuriyan’. Syra has also made her way into Lollywood with the film ‘Ho Mann Jahan’ and has two upcoming films.

Humaima, Dua Malik and Feroze Khan:



Born in Quetta, the three are a talented bunch, capable of doing a variety of activities such as acting, singing, modeling, hosting, video jockeying. Dua is more famous for her singing and hosting while both Humaima and Feroz are known for their acting. Both have also worked in films, with Feroze Khan debuting in ‘Zindagi Kitni Haseen Hay’. Humaima is much ahead of her brother in the film industry, with her debut in ‘Bol’ and her Bollywood debut in ‘Raja Natwarlal’. Humaima has worked in two other films and has two upcoming projects.

Sarah and Noor Khan:



The duo has taken over our TV screens, appearing in tonnes of dramas. Sarah has worked in several hit television serials; ‘Mirat-ul-Uroos’, ‘Gohar-e-Nayab’, and ‘Alvida’. Noor became a TV sensation a bit later than her sister but proved that she was as talented as her sister in ‘Saya-e-Dewar Bhi Nahi’ with Ahsan Khan and Naveen Waqar.

Sajal and Saboor Ali:



The gorgeous Ali sisters have worked in loads of television drams and have even ventured into the film industry. Saboor is famous for her role in the drama, ‘Bunty I Love You’, and starred in the award winning comedy film, ‘Actor in Law’. Sajal on the other hand has worked in countless dramas and has been nominated several times for the Lux Best Actress Award. She made her film debut with ‘Zindagi Kitni Haseen Hay’ and will appear in the Bollywood movie, ‘Mom’, opposite Sri Devi.

Shaista and Sahir Lodhi:



The Lodhi duo is quite famous on Pakistani screens. Shaista Lodhi is a famous TV show host and her morning shows are watched by many. Sahir Lodhi, apart from being an actor and a TV host, is also a director. He directed, co-produced and co-wrote the action-drama film ‘Raasta’, in which he also acted.
